原文:一条Select语句导致瓶颈

情况:上周,公司一项目新上线,刚上线的第 天,在后台发现数据库服务器与IIS服务器的网络IO出现瓶颈, GB的网络带宽,占用了 ,也就是每秒传输数据 MB GB,数据库使用内存高达 GB。 IIS服务器CPU使用率时常爆至 ,导致网站频频出现连接超时。 原因:晚上只好暂时关闭网站,进行服务器维护,作全面的检查跟踪,发现是一句Select语句导致: Select FromTable 这条语句,语法是 ...

2012-05-12 13:03 35 3862 推荐指数:

查看详情

一条语句导致CPU持续100%

一大早收到一堆CPU预警邮件,通常每天只在统计作业执行期间会收到2~3封CPU预警邮件。这次的预警来自另一台服务器,并且明细数据显示其CPU一直维持在49%。登录到服务器,查看任务管理器(查看资源监视 ...

Mon Jun 12 20:59:00 CST 2017 10 829
一条sql语句引发的遐想:select t.*, t.rowid from STUDENT t

在学习oracle 过程当中,当在看tables时,比如STUDENT,右击——查看——查询,会自动有这样的一条查询语句select t.*, t.rowid from STUDENT_TJB t 其中,作为一个sql小白,我想问的就是rowid是什么 ...

Mon Aug 28 21:29:00 CST 2017 0 6424
一条SELECT查询语句在数据库里执行时都经历了什么

每天都在跟 mysql 打交道,你知道执行一条简单的 select 语句,都经历了哪些过程吗? 首先,mysql 主要是由 server 层和存储层两部分构成的。server 层主要包括连接器、查询缓存,分析器、优化器、执行器。存储层主要是用来存储和查询数据的,常用的存储引擎 ...

Tue Jul 23 04:54:00 CST 2019 0 444
MySQL实战 | 01-当执行一条 select 语句时,MySQL 到底做了啥?

原文链接:当执行一条 select 语句时,MySQL 到底做了啥? 也许,你也跟我一样,在遇到数据库问题时,总时茫然失措,想重启解决问题,又怕导致数据丢失,更怕重启失败,影响业务。 就算重启成功了,对于问题的原因仍不知所以。 本文开始,记录学习《MySQL实战45讲》专栏的过程。 也许 ...

Fri Nov 23 20:45:00 CST 2018 0 695
一条诡异的insert语句

问题背景 有同事反馈在mysql上面执行一条普通的insert语句,结果报错, execute failed due to >>> Incorrect string value: '\xA1;offl...' for column 'biz_info' at row ...

Fri Jun 26 17:38:00 CST 2015 9 2179
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M